最近面笔试题遇坑,做到后面懵X了,到后来才想到其实很简单题目中的一些巴拉巴拉一堆的废话就不说了大概是这样的:要求输入1:一个长字符串输入2:一个短字符串输出:统计长字符串中有多少个与短字符串相似的子串emm... 一下子就有思路了好,开始码代码... 按照短字符串的长度将长字符串的子串给穷举(即拆分)一下,代码很简单,在这我封装成一个函数,输出是一个二维列表。def split_long
# Python列表的节点数量
在Python中,列表(List)是一种非常常用的数据结构,它可以用于存储多个元素,并且这些元素可以是不同的数据类型。在本文中,我们将讨论Python列表的节点数量,包括如何获取列表的长度以及如何使用节点数量进行各种操作。
## 获取列表的长度
要获取列表的节点数量,我们可以使用`len()`函数。这个函数返回列表中元素的数量,即节点的数量。下面是一个示例代码
原创
2024-01-31 07:52:45
64阅读
例子: 理论: 设叶结点数为n0,则树中结点数和总度数分别为
结点数=n0+n1+n2+...+nk
总度数=1×n1 + 2×n2 +...+ k×nk
根据树的性质结点数等于总度数加1,即
n0+n1+n2+...+nk = 1×n1 + 2×n2 +...+ k×nk + 1
得到叶结点数n0 = 1 + 1×n2 + 2×n3 +
转载
2023-10-09 14:16:43
370阅读
# 计算Java中树的子节点数量
在Java中,树结构是一种常见的数据结构,它由节点和边组成,节点之间通过边相连,形成层级关系。在树结构中,每个节点可能有多个子节点,我们通常需要计算树的子节点数量来进行一些操作,比如遍历、搜索等。
## 树的基本概念
在树结构中,有一些基本的概念需要了解:
- 节点(Node):树中的每个元素。
- 根节点(Root Node):树的顶层节点,没有父节点。
原创
2024-04-08 06:02:15
323阅读
# Python 计算子树数量
在本文中,我们将学习如何用 Python 来计算一颗树中子树的数量。对于初学者来说,我们会从树的基本概念开始,然后一步步演示如何实现这一功能。最后,我们将简要回顾整个流程,并确保你对每一步的理解。
## 树的基本概念
在计算机科学中,树是一种非线性数据结构,由节点组成。每个节点可以有任意数量的子节点,而每个树都有一个根节点(根节点没有父节点)。
### 示例
温馨提示:如果使用电脑查看图片不清晰,可以使用手机打开文章单击文中的图片放大查看高清原图。 Fayson的github: https://github.com/fayson/cdhproject 提示:代码块部分可以左右滑动查看噢1文章编写目的在前面的文章Fayson介绍了《如何在CDH集群外配置非Kerberos环境的Gateway节点》和《如何在CDH集群外配置Kerberos环境的Gatew
HBase是一种分布式、可扩展的NoSQL数据库,常用于海量数据的存储与处理。在HBase中,数据被分布存储在多个节点上,节点数量对于系统的性能和可靠性有着重要影响。本文将介绍HBase节点数量的意义以及如何设置节点数量。
### 背景
在HBase中,数据被分为多个Region,每个Region负责存储一部分数据,而每个Region都会有一个Region Server负责管理。Region
原创
2023-09-17 14:47:58
74阅读
什么是Zookeeper,Zookeeper的作用是什么,它与NameNode及HMaster如何协作?在没有接触Zookeeper的同学,或许会有这些疑问。这里给大家总结一下。一、什么是Zookeeper ZooKeeper 顾名思义 动物园管理员,他是拿来管大象(Hadoop) 、 蜜蜂(Hive) 、 小猪(Pig) 的管理员, Apache Hbase和 Apache
# Python XML 统计节点数量
作为一名经验丰富的开发者,我将教会你如何使用 Python 统计 XML 文件中的节点数量。下面是完成任务的步骤:
## 步骤
| 步骤 | 描述 |
| --- | --- |
| 1 | 导入必要的库 |
| 2 | 加载 XML 文件 |
| 3 | 解析 XML |
| 4 | 统计节点数量 |
现在让我们逐步介绍每个步骤所需做的事情以及相应
原创
2024-01-17 08:25:07
200阅读
总结:遍历的实质是访问完二叉树所有结点的函数二叉树题目思路可以是考虑遍历一遍二叉树得到答案。怎么遍历:前中后层次遍历前序vs后序前序的缺点:transverse(root,transmit_info){
visit(root) using transmit_info;//在这里处理本结点root,还未遍历左右子树,使用的额外信息只有transmit_info
tra
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录前言1.树的一些定义2.二叉树的一些性质二叉树的特点两种特殊的二叉树二叉树的性质3.前序,中序,后序遍历 前言1.树的一些定义节点的度:一个节点含有的子树的个数称为该节点的度;树的度:一棵树中,最大的节点的度称为树的度;叶子节点或终端节点:度为0的节点称为叶节点;双亲节点或父节点:若一个节点含有子节点,则这个节点称为其子节点
转载
2024-10-15 18:07:23
88阅读
1.简介CiteSpace 又翻译为“引文空间”,是一款着眼于分析科学分析中蕴含的潜在知识,是在科学计量学、数据可视化背景下逐渐发展起来的引文可视化分析软件。由于是通过可视化的手段来呈现科学知识的结构、规律和分布情况,因此也将通过此类方法分析得到的可视化图形称为“科学知识图谱”。摘自 李杰.CiteSpace中文版指男2.如何用Citesapce挖掘现有数据,首先对于一些名词进行解释。
转载
2024-03-21 07:32:05
511阅读
Zookeeper 简介Zookeeper 的数据结构就像是一个树形文件结构,Zookeeper 可以保证数据在集群(Zookeeper 集群)之间的一致性(CAP理论 中的 CP)。 Zookeeper 它有三个角色:Leader:数据总控节点,用于接受客户端连接请求,分发给所有 Follower 节点后,各个 Follower 节点进行数据更新操作并返回给 Leader 节点,如果半数以上的
转载
2024-02-08 06:50:54
122阅读
在进行Python计算子div的数量时,我们常常会遇到一些复杂的问题,而对于这些问题,我们可以通过一定的步骤来轻松实现目标。本文将记录下我在这个过程中的思考,包括环境预检、部署架构、安装过程、依赖管理、扩展部署和版本管理等方面的内容,以更加轻松的方式分享给大家。
首先,在开始之前,我们需要确保我们的环境是适合进行Python计算的。在这一部分,可以采用思维导图的形式来梳理出我们需要的环境组件,并
# Python输出节点数量周围关系
在计算机科学中,图是由节点(或顶点)和边组成的数据结构,用于表示不同对象之间的关系。节点表示对象,而边表示对象之间的连接。在图论中,节点的数量和它们的关系对于解决各种问题非常重要。
Python是一种强大的编程语言,提供了许多用于处理图的库和工具。在本文中,我们将介绍如何使用Python来输出节点数量周围关系,并提供相应的代码示例。
## 什么是节点数量
原创
2023-09-10 10:36:57
61阅读
Kafka集群是一个高可用的分布式消息系统,它可以通过增加或减少节点数量来扩展或缩减集群的规模。在这篇文章中,我将向你介绍如何设置Kafka集群节点数量,并将通过步骤和代码示例来帮助你理解这个过程。
首先,让我们来看一下整个过程的步骤:
| 步骤 | 操作 |
|----|----|
| 1 | 安装Kafka |
| 2 | 配置Kafka集群 |
| 3 | 启动Kafka集群 |
| 4
原创
2024-04-23 19:14:44
145阅读
在OpenStack部署中,控制节点的数量并没有一个固定的规定,它取决于部署的具体需求、预算和设计。OpenStack的控制节点通常负责管理所有的OpenStack服务,包括身份服务、计算服务、网络服务、块存储服务、图像服务、编排服务等。一个典型的OpenStack部署可能包括以下几种节点:控制节点(Controller Node):也称为管理节点,通常负责运行OpenStack的管理服务,如Ke
原创
2024-04-20 00:01:53
34阅读
自漫聊1.0发布以来,研究Hadoop也有一段时间了,目前环境已基本搭建好,规模为15台的小型集群,昨晚测试时是用wordcount统计一个1.2G的log文件,总耗时2分16秒,虽然测试文件不大,但其性能的优越性已经体现出来了。闲话不多说了,进正题。注:本文的环境搭建是针对双系统和linux系统的,而非win下的虚拟机!流程:装机阶段:安装ubuntu,jdk和hadoop创建一个名为hadoo
在Kubernetes(K8S)中实现Redis集群节点数量的部署是一个常见的需求,通过搭建Redis集群可以提高系统的可靠性和性能。本文将向刚入行的小白介绍如何在Kubernetes中设置Redis集群节点数量。
整个过程可以分为以下几个步骤: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 部署Redis Master节点 |
| 2 | 部署Redis Slave节点
原创
2024-04-26 11:29:25
82阅读
文章目录前言一、平滑缩容1. 指令:2. 缩容:二、解决1. 寻找方案:2. 处理步骤:三、小结 前言当前 Doris 版本 0.14,一个古老的版本 …云服务成本攀升,为降低成本,开始将一些资源使用率相当较低的云服务进行缩容,Doris 也加入了这个行列…这一两年(2020-2022) Doris 发展很快,直观来看就是版本迭代快,从 0.xx 快速进入 1.xx 序列,也就意味着功能、性能、
转载
2024-07-17 06:36:51
188阅读